Question 1

Five persons Y, V, Z, X and W are to be seated in a row facing North. The following conditions apply: - If Y sits at an extreme end, then Z must sit immediately next to V - If Y does not sit at an extreme end, then X must sit at an extreme end - W cannot sit next to Y - V sits second from the left Which of the following must be FALSE?
Solution Approach:

Step 1: Apply the fixed condition
- V sits second from the left → V at position 2 (fixed)

Step 2: Enumerate all valid arrangements
Testing all 120 possible arrangements with V at pos 2, applying all conditions.
7 valid arrangement(s) found.

Valid arrangement(s):
• Y V Z X W
• Y V Z W X
• Z V W X Y
• X V Y Z W
• W V Y Z X
• W V Z Y X
(shown up to 6)

Step 3: Test each MCQ option

- "X sits at position 4": ✓ Possible in at least one valid arrangement
- "W sits at position 5": ✓ Possible in at least one valid arrangement
- "Y sits at position 2": ✗ NEVER possible → must be FALSE
- "Y sits at position 4": ✓ Possible in at least one valid arrangement

Step 4: Conclusion
"Y sits at position 2" is impossible in ALL 7 valid arrangement(s) — it must be FALSE.
All other options occur in at least one valid arrangement.

Answer: "Y sits at position 2" must be FALSE.
